Abrupt Shutdown of Financial Middleman Synapse Has Frozen Thousands of Americans' Deposits

The bank accounts of tens of thousands of U.S. businesses and consumers have been frozen in the aftermath of the abrupt shutdown and bankruptcy of financial technology company Synapse, which acts as a middleman between financial technology companies and banks
